BruceMuzz Posted December 10, 2009 #16 Share Posted December 10, 2009 The pier at Crown Bay has two berths. The berth closest to downtown does not have enough water depth to safely handle a Grand Class ship. It has been done on rare occasions, but Captains are very nervous about running aground there.
